We process the personal data obtained in accordance with the principles governing the processing of personal data and the obligations imposed by the European Regulation (EU) 2016/679 of the European Parliament and of the Council of 27 April 2016 on the protection of individuals with regard to the processing of personal data and on the free movement of such data and repealing Directive 95/46 / EC, also known as the "General Data Protection Regulation" ("GDPR").
Pink Duck Race thus processes the personal data obtained, taking into account the principles that every data processing must comply with, in particular:
- a) The personal data are processed in a manner that is lawful, fair and transparent with regard to the data subject ("legality, fairness and transparency");
- b) The personal data are only collected for specific, explicitly described and justified purposes. Pink Duck Race does not further process them in a manner incompatible with those purposes ("purpose limitation");
- c) Personal data must be adequate, relevant and limited to what is necessary for the purposes for which they are processed ("minimum data processing");
- d) The personal data must be correct and, if necessary, updated; Pink Duck Race takes all reasonable measures to immediately delete or correct the personal data that are incorrect, having regard to the purposes for which they are processed ("accuracy");

Are cookies stored as well?
Identification cookies are used to identify visitors to use the website management application. Functional cookies ensure that the website works properly. For example, they help you remember your login information or language preference. Only the administrator has access to these data in order to be able to identify potential problems.
Analytical cookies allow us to analyse our website. This way, we know how many visitors our site has, how long they surf, what they click on, which parts are popular or what needs to be clarified ... At the same time, we can see what problems visitors encounter. This way, we can improve our website. We also use third-party cookies such as Google Analytics for this. The generated information about usage behaviour on our websites is collected and transferred to and by Google, where it is stored on servers in the United States.
If you prefer, you can reject our cookies during your visit. You can disable or remove all installed cookies at any time via your browser settings (usually under "Help" or "Internet Options"). Each browser type has its own way of managing cookies. You can find the information on your browser’s website. Keep in mind that changing the settings can cause the website to malfunction.
